Hi to all, this is my first guide lol xD.
Well, this guide is made for those that play MU Global and hate entering to their website in order to play the game.
In am going to start explaining a little of theory
A little of theory
Ok. This is what I am talking about:
If you enter with Mu.exe (launcher) it will appear that picture, don't letting you to enter, and if you press the OK button , game will close.
But there is something interesting...server list are there, so the game is in a normal state, and if we remove the "stupid box" we will play ^^.
Ok, how we do that?
1) Download OllyDBG.
2) Open main.exe with OllyDBG
3) Right click and click in Search for > All referenced text strings
4) Go to the top, right click ,Search for text and write MU with case sensitive option on.
5) The first "MU" you found press the enter (intro) button. You should appear here:
See the "JE" ? Well you have to select that line and convert it to a JMP. So select the line, press space bar and a text box will appear, just change JE for JMP.
6) Now the "stupid box" that blocked us to enter must have been dissapeared. But wait, there is another problem. If we enter in the game and select a server we will see that we can't write anything in the "Account box", only in the "Password box", so we can't login.
Thats why because there is something more than Mu.exe (launcher) and main.exe. Yeah, Webzen left us a hidden .exe in C:\Windows\System32 called CMStarterCore.exe. It is installed when you installed the software to run MU using their website.
So, in the legal way, you enter to their website, login, and click in "START GAME", then CMStarterCore.exe runs, but you don't notice it, you only see that Mu.exe (launcher) have been opened nothing more ^^.
Well less talk. You can't run by yourself CMStartCore.exe because it will give you an error, thats why it uses arguments. So I runned it clicking on "START GAME" and I saw the arguments
The only important thing are the numbers in bold letters 0000014527, the other things are random numbers and my username. Then what do you say 0000014527 is important and not the username?Code:00152310 22 43 3A 5C 57 49 4E 44 "C:\WIND 00152318 4F 57 53 5C 53 59 53 54 OWS\SYST 00152320 45 4D 33 32 5C 43 4D 53 EM32\CMS 00152328 74 61 72 74 65 72 43 6F tarterCo 00152330 72 65 2E 65 78 65 22 20 re.exe" 00152338 68 74 74 70 3A 2F 2F 77 http://w 00152340 77 77 2E 77 65 62 7A 65 ww.webze 00152348 6E 2E 63 6F 6D 2F 5F 46 n.com/_F 00152350 69 6C 65 73 2F 53 74 61 iles/Sta 00152358 72 74 65 72 49 6E 66 6F rterInfo 00152360 2E 78 6D 6C 7C 30 30 30 .xml|000 00152368 30 30 31 34 35 32 37 7C 0014527| 00152370 66 72 61 6D 6D 6D 7C 38 frammm|8 00152378 41 43 41 30 33 36 42 2D ACA036B- 00152380 46 39 41 32 2D 34 30 33 F9A2-403 00152388 36 2D 41 44 43 39 2D 42 6-ADC9-B 00152390 30 31 42 35 34 35 43 42 01B545CB 00152398 30 35 38 7C 31 7C 31 7C 058|1|1| 001523A0 32 7C 32 7C 30 00 00 00 2|2|0... 001523A8 46 00 14 00 13 01 0C 00 F....
Well main.exe, doesn't use your username, it uses 0000014527 , and I can't really tell you more about this, but that must be something related to a web browser cookie. And it must be related with your Account username, but I can't tell you 100% sure that my number will work for everybody :S We must check it.
EDIT => That number is related with the username, so it changes with it.
Now do the same you did for search for the word "MU" but now for "Login Request".
You should be here.
Select from PUSH 0B to CALL DWORD PTR DS:[EDX+50], do right click > Binary > Fill with NOPs.
Thats where it takes the number 0000014527 but since we won't use website we won't get the number, and we must code it for ourselves.
So add in the space we deleted, your number. How to get it? Login in muonline website, click in "START GAME" so CMStarterCore.exe opens, and now run GetNumber.exe (you can download it with the link on the bottom).
Where is the red box, left to your username, it is the secret number.
You have to change the bold numbers for your number.Code:30 = 0 31 = 1 32 = 2 33 = 3 34 = 4 35 = 5 36 = 6 37 = 7 38 = 8 39 = 9
Code:MOV DWORD PTR DS:[EBP-18],30303030 MOV DWORD PTR DS:[EBP-14],35343130 MOV DWORD PTR DS:[EBP-10],3732
The work is done ^^, so save the changes (I hope you know how :P) and play happy.
Btw, I think you must login at least 1 time on their website (and everytime you delete your cookies) before entering to the game, because the number 0000014527 must be related with your login in their website. But the rest of the times you don't have to login more
If you want you can download the main.exe I used for all of this, and also that same main.exe but fixed for don't need to enter on the website (is the last update 1.03z of today 18-6-2010). Also the GetNumber.exe
MEGAUPLOAD - The leading online storage and file delivery service
But don't forget 0014527 is not your number (is only mine), you need to put the number that you get with GetNumber.exe
Happy playing ^^












Reply With Quote



